Thanks for everyone's hard work with CoreOS. But today I wanna to share an idea about CoreOS.

With the benefit of CoreOS, Why we not introducing and porting CoreOS on ppc64le platform ?

Basically,

  • CoreOS will give everyone's attention if its supported other platforms. e.g. x86, arm64 and ppc64.
  • The market needs more choice and balance and there are many servers based on ppc64. 

Technically,
  • Gentoo already supported ppc64le platform and go-1.6.2 compiler on ppc64le.  
  • docker and kubernetes runs well on gentoo ppc64le platform
  • Compiled update_engine on ppc64le, now FVT.
Based on above, followed the questions
  • Is it possible to introducing and porting CoreOS on ppc64le platform ?
  • If it possible, does CoreOS have plan to introducing and porting CoreOS on ppc64le ?
  • Is there anyone interested in join us with CoreOS on ppc64le ?
Actually, now i'm porting CoreOS on ppc64le in my spare time. So I need you mentor.
